What to Expect in Special Menus
Mother's Day lunch specials usually include a fixed number of courses, with choices such as salads, grilled proteins, and light desserts. Beverage pairings and non-alcoholic options are commonly included. Price points vary by location and venue type, so comparing details helps manage expectations.
Making a Reservation
Securing a reservation in advance is strongly recommended for popular venues, especially for larger groups. Many restaurants provide online booking forms or phone numbers on their official sites. Arriving slightly early ensures smoother seating and reduces wait times for your party.
Accessibility and Venue Details
Accessibility features, parking options, and dress codes differ from one location to another. Checking the restaurant's website or calling ahead can clarify these points. Knowing whether outdoor seating is available is also helpful, as weather can impact plans.
Planning Your Mother's Day Lunch
- Search for restaurants offering mother's day lunch specials near me with confirmed reviews and clear photos.
- Check the menu for variety, including vegetarian, gluten-free, and kid-friendly choices.
- Verify pricing, whether service or reservation fees apply, and if taxes are included.
- Note the location, parking options, and public transport access for convenience.
- Book early, confirm your reservation, and note any cancellation policies.

What time is usually served for mother's day lunch specials near me?
Most venues schedule service between 11:30 AM and 3:00 PM, with last seating around 2:30 PM. Exact windows depend on the restaurant, so verifying hours on their site or by phone is recommended.
Are kids' options included in mother's day lunch specials near me?
Many restaurants provide simplified menus for children, sometimes at a reduced price or included with an adult entree. It is best to confirm this when booking or reviewing the menu online.
Do these specials accommodate dietary restrictions like vegetarian or gluten-free needs?
Most venues are able to handle common dietary requests, though availability varies. Noting restrictions during reservation and checking the menu in advance reduces the chance of limited options on the day.
Can I add flowers or a card with my lunch booking?
Several locations allow pre-ordering of flowers, greeting cards, or small gifts to be presented during the meal. It is wise to ask about additional fees and timing when arranging these extras.
